The University of Virginia's Division of Student Affairs works for and alongside students to create the distinctive student experience for which UVA is known. The Division’s mission is to promote the intellectual, cultural, personal, and social development of students while enhancing their physical and psychological well-being. The Division is hiring a Finance Generalist and is seeking motivated and creative initiative takers to join the Division’s Finance team.

The Student Affairs Finance office is responsible for many finance functions in Student Affairs, including processing student organization funding, processing student award programs, and planning and managing the division's budgets. The team strives to provide financial information in order to help the division best support students and the community. The Generalist will specialize in financial transactions, reconciliations, budget tracking, expense approval, and monthly financial reporting. Finance Generalists are responsible for a variety of professional level work across various financial disciplines. They possess a solid financial background either gained through work experience or education, which allows them to assume a wide range of duties across multiple areas, including accounting, budget, payroll, financial aid, financial analysis, purchasing, or treasury. Finance Generalists work on behalf of a program, function, or department, independently executing a range of financial responsibilities, based on the organization's needs.

This position Is located In Charlottesville, VA. A hybrid work schedule is available after a probationary training period and is based on experience and performance, always subject to daily business needs.

Work done in support of Finance Team

  • Works closely with Finance Team to plan, monitor, create, and submit budgets and takes part in budget discussions with Division colleagues.
  • Ensures that all budget related documentation is kept organized and available electronically.
  • Assists Finance team colleagues as needed on Student Affairs data projects. Data is foundational to the work the division does and enables us to look at a subject from many different angles. Think and act with a data mindset.
  • The position is responsible for other special projects and duties as assigned by senior leadership.
  • Able to become an expert in Workday Financial, and Adaptive/AnaPlan processes and policies; advise on and implement account hierarchy, business processes, controls, budget projections models, and reporting; educate others on these processes and reports.
  • In addition to the above job responsibilities, other duties may be assigned.
